  2. What is an eyebrow transplant? By transferring hair follicles from another part of your body, most usually the back of your head, an eyebrow transplant, also known as brow restoration procedure, improves the shape and fullness of your brows. An eyebrow hair transplant is a natural-looking, long-term solution for patients with thin or nonexistent brows due to hair loss caused by a medical condition or over-plucking and tweezing. Brow restoration treatment can remodel or recreate your brows, depending on your demands.

  3. What occurs during the brow transplant procedure? The average length of a brow transplant is three to four hours. The surgery shouldn't be painful because you'll be given an oral sedative and local anaesthetic to the donor site and brow area. Although there are two methods for harvesting hair from a donor—follicular unit extraction (FUE) and follicular unit transplantation—there is only one method for implanting eyebrow hair follicles (FUT). The critical difference between the two processes is how the hair is harvested, and donor location is prepped at the back of the head. Every hair is transplanted into a tiny, angled incision in just the right direction to mimic your natural eyebrow hair.

  4. How many times does the operation have to be repeated? The majority of patients will only require one procedure to meet their goals. In some situations, such as with in-patients who have scar tissue following a severe injury or operations like microblading and tattooing, a second procedure can be necessary. It's because scar tissue reduces blood flow, and some transplanted follicles may not "take" as effectively as they would if there was no scar tissue. However, many patients who have had microblading or tattooing their eyebrows do not require a second procedure.

  5. Are brow restoration treatment painful? Due to the use of local anaesthetic and oral sedative, the treatment is not uncomfortable. You can notice discomfort in the donor area at the back of your head for a few days after the treatment. Small but noticeable scars on the donor site are also possible, but a competent hair transplant surgeon should be able to minimize this.
